6 Eżempji ta' Kmand WC biex Jgħoddu Numru ta' Linji, Kliem, Karattri fil-Linux


Il-kmand wc (għadd ta' kliem) fis-sistemi operattivi Unix/Linux jintuża biex issir taf in-numru ta' għadd ta' linji ġodda, għadd ta' kliem, byte u karattri f'fajls speċifikati mill-argumenti tal-fajl. Is-sintassi tal-kmand wc kif muri hawn taħt.

# wc [options] filenames

Dawn li ġejjin huma l-għażliet u l-użu pprovduti mill-kmand.

wc -l : Prints the number of lines in a file.
wc -w : prints the number of words in a file.
wc -c : Displays the count of bytes in a file.
wc -m : prints the count of characters from a file.
wc -L : prints only the length of the longest line in a file.

Allura, ejja naraw kif nistgħu nużaw il-kmand 'wc' bil-ftit argumenti u eżempji disponibbli tagħhom f'dan l-artikolu. Aħna użajna l-fajl 'tecmint.txt' għall-ittestjar tal-kmandi. Ejja nsiru nafu l-output tal-fajl billi tuża kmand tal-qtates kif muri hawn taħt.

 cat tecmint.txt

Red Hat
CentOS
Fedora
Debian
Scientific Linux
OpenSuse
Ubuntu
Xubuntu
Linux Mint
Pearl Linux
Slackware
Mandriva

1. Eżempju Bażiku ta' Kmand WC

Il-kmand 'wc' mingħajr ma jgħaddi l-ebda parametru se juri riżultat bażiku tal-fajl tecmint.txt. It-tliet numri murija hawn taħt huma 12 (numru ta 'linji), 16 (numru ta' kliem) u 112 (numru ta 'bytes) tal-fajl.

 wc tecmint.txt

12  16 112 tecmint.txt

2. Għadd Numru ta 'Linji

Biex tgħodd in-numru ta’ linji ġodda f’fajl uża l-għażla ‘-l’, li tipprintja n-numru ta’ linji minn fajl partikolari. Ngħidu, il-kmand li ġej se juri l-għadd ta 'linji ġodda f'fajl. Fl-output l-ewwel fajl assenjat bħala għadd u t-tieni qasam huwa l-isem tal-fajl.

 wc -l tecmint.txt

12 tecmint.txt

3. Display Numru ta 'Kliem

L-użu tal-argument '-w' bil-kmand 'wc' jistampa n-numru ta 'kliem f'fajl. Ittajpja l-kmand li ġej biex tgħodd il-kliem f'fajl.

 wc -w tecmint.txt

16 tecmint.txt

4. Għadd Numru ta 'Bytes u Karattri

Meta tuża l-għażliet '-c' u '-m' bil-kmand 'wc' se tipprintja n-numru totali ta 'bytes u karattri rispettivament f'fajl.

 wc -c tecmint.txt

112 tecmint.txt
 wc -m tecmint.txt

112 tecmint.txt

5. Wiri Tul tal-Itwal Linja

Il-kmand 'wc' jippermetti argument '-L', jista' jintuża biex jistampa t-tul tal-itwal (numru ta 'karattri) linja f'fajl. Allura, għandna l-itwal linja ta 'karattri ('Linux Xjentifiku') f'fajl.

 wc -L tecmint.txt

16 tecmint.txt

6. Iċċekkja Aktar Għażliet WC

Għal aktar informazzjoni u għajnuna fuq il-kmand tal-wc, sempliċi ħaddem il-‘wc –help’ jew ‘man wc’ mil-linja tal-kmand.

 wc --help

Usage: wc [OPTION]... [FILE]...
  or:  wc [OPTION]... --files0-from=F
Print newline, word, and byte counts for each FILE, and a total line if
more than one FILE is specified.  With no FILE, or when FILE is -,
read standard input.
  -c, --bytes            print the byte counts
  -m, --chars            print the character counts
  -l, --lines            print the newline counts
  -L, --max-line-length  print the length of the longest line
  -w, --words            print the word counts
      --help			display this help and exit
      --version			output version information and exit

Report wc bugs to [email 
GNU coreutils home page: <http://www.gnu.org/software/coreutils/>
General help using GNU software: <http://www.gnu.org/gethelp/>
For complete documentation, run: info coreutils 'wc invocation'